About JLG an Oshkosh company
JLG began in 1969 when our founder John L. Grove set out to resolve growing safety concerns in the construction industry. Since then we have been committed to understanding the challenges and delivering innovative solutions to the access market. We partner with customers to provide quality equipment training opportunities and trusted support within the access industry. We are a global company and our productsincluding mobile elevating work platforms telehandlers utility vehicles and accessoriescan be found all over the world.
SUMMARY:
The Digital Technology (DT) Leader India provides operational leadership for DT services supporting approximately $40 million in regional revenue. This role is accountable for delivering technology solutions aligned with Enterprise DT strategy overseeing Indias DT offshore shared services in support of global DT operations and enabling international digital technology and onsite Manufacturing Operations in India.
The DT Leader builds and develops a high-performing team drives operational excellence manages budgets ensures compliance and partners with business stakeholders to deliver measurable business outcomes. This role fosters a culture rooted in DT Competenciescustomer obsession agility results and entrepreneurshipwhile demonstrating Oshkosh leadership behaviors.
The ideal candidate must possess extensive experience working with U.S.-based teams and the ability to communicate effectively across local and global audiences ensuring smooth collaboration in a matrixed global environment.
